Abstract

An optical shaft angle encoder has a code wheel with alternating reflective and non-reflective areas in a circumferential path on one face of the wheel. A light emitting diode is spaced apart from the reflective areas on the wheel. Four photodetectors are also spaced apart from the same face of the wheel so that, as the wheel rotates, the photodetectors are alternately illuminated or not illuminated by light from the light emitting diode that is reflected from the reflective areas. Preferably the light emitting diode is relatively nearer the shaft axis than the photodetectors and is in a radial direction from the shaft axis which bisects the array of photodetectors.
